I have tried Inglot products in the past, mainly lipgloss and cream foundation. Although, I had never tried their eyeshadows, which have been compared to the likes of Urban decay and MAC eyeshadows. So, they must be good! 


 From the left: 353, 344, 342, 405, 452



Here are the swatches.

So, I think the first thing to say is that these shadows are so soft and buttery. They are highly pigmented and last incredibly well. I think 405 (the bronzy-orange shade) is my favourite, as it is beautifully metallic and has gorgeous colour pay off.

I've been wearing the first three shadows as an everyday neutral combo and they have lasted so well, with minimal creasing. Overall, I've been pretty happy with them!

I think the only downside to this freedom palette is that once the shadows are in the palette it is incredibly difficult to remove them! You have to use a sharp knife or some small nail scissors. But apart from that I am pleased :D!

They are normally £4.50 each, which I think is a steal for the quality of the product! Then the palette is £7.00. Therefore, it is fair to say I shall be definitely getting some more of these.
